What is Joey McIntyre’s Net Worth?

Joey McIntyre, the American singer and actor, has a net worth of $25 million, primarily earned through his role as the youngest member of the boy band New Kids on the Block. He joined the band at the age of 12 and was part of several successful albums. In 1991, New Kids on the Block became the top-earning act in the world, with over 70 million albums sold globally.

Early Life of Joey McIntyre

Joey McIntyre was born on December 31, 1972 in Needham, Massachusetts to parents Thomas and Katherine McIntyre. He was raised in Jamaica Plain as the youngest of nine children in a large Irish-American Catholic family. His father was a union official and his mother was a community theater actress. McIntyre attended Catholic Memorial School, an all-male Catholic private school in West Roxbury, Massachusetts.

Joey McIntyre’s Music Career

Joey McIntyre joined New Kids on the Block at the age of 12 and became the group’s youngest member. The band became one of the most successful boy bands of all time, producing two number one albums on the U.S. Billboard Charts and earning the title of highest-earning entertainers in the field. After the band split up in 1994, McIntyre pursued his own music career, releasing his album “Stay the Same” on his website. He eventually landed a recording contract with Sony Music USA, selling over a million copies of the album worldwide. McIntyre continued to release solo albums, including “Meet Joe Mac,” “Here We Go Again,” and “Own This Town.”

In 2008, New Kids on the Block reunited and released their first full-length album in 14 years, followed by a reunion tour and a tour with the Backstreet Boys in 2011. In May 2021, McIntyre announced a collaboration with Debbie Gibson, releasing a single called “Lost in Your Eyes” and performing together in a mini-residence in Las Vegas in August 2021.

Joey McIntyre’s Acting Career

Joey McIntyre began his acting career while making solo music, appearing in “Tick, Tick…BOOM!” for both the national and off-Broadway versions of the play. He also appeared in the television series, “Boston Public,” in 2002 and the film “Tony n’ Tina’s Wedding” in 2004. McIntyre received positive critical reviews for his performance as the leading male role in the Broadway musical “Wicked” from mid-2004 to January of 2005. He also competed in the first season of “Dancing with the Stars,” winning third place.

In 2005, McIntyre landed the role of Fonzie in the musical, “Happy Days,” based on the TV show. He appeared in “Christmas at Cadillac Jacks,” a Christmas film for The Hallmark Channel, in 2007. In 2011, he appeared in an episode of “Psych,” and in 2013, he appeared in the buddy cop comedy, “The Heat,” alongside Melissa McCarthy. McIntyre also appeared in “The McCarthys” in 2014 and “Fuller House” in 2016. In February of 2019, he returned to Broadway in the musical “Waitress.”

Joey McIntyre’s Personal Life and Podcast

McIntyre met Barrett Williams in 2002, and the couple got married on August 9, 2003. They welcomed their first child, Griffin, in November 2007, followed by Rhys in December 2009, and Kira in May 2011.

In 2017, McIntyre launched his podcast, “The Move with Joey McIntyre,” where he interviews guests about their most memorable moves in life.
